Getting Started with Upstream

A quick guide to setting up your Upstream account and uploading your first documents.

Welcome to Upstream! This guide walks you through setting up your account and uploading your first documents.

Step 1: Create Your Account

  1. Visit upstream.app/signup and create an account with your work email or Google
  2. Complete the onboarding wizard — choose your role and take a quick tour
  3. You'll land on your dashboard, ready to go

Step 2: Upload Your First Document

Upstream works with several document types:

  • Call transcripts — From Gong, Chorus, or plain text exports
  • Meeting notes — Google Docs, Notion exports, or markdown
  • Strategy documents — Competitive analyses, positioning docs, market research
  • Customer feedback — Survey results, support tickets, NPS comments

To upload:

  1. Click Upload in the left sidebar
  2. Drag and drop your file or click to browse
  3. Upstream will automatically extract entities, relationships, and key themes

Step 3: Explore Your Knowledge Graph

After uploading, visit the Knowledge tab to see:

  • Entities — People, companies, products, and themes extracted from your documents
  • Relationships — How entities connect across your documents
  • Patterns — Recurring themes and trends

Step 4: Ask Questions

Use the Chat tab to ask questions across your knowledge base:

  • "What are the most common objections prospects mention?"
  • "Summarize what customers said about [feature]"
  • "Which companies did we discuss in the last 5 calls?"

Step 5: Generate Artifacts

The Artifacts tab lets you create deliverables from your knowledge base:

  • Competitive battle cards
  • Customer personas
  • Call briefing documents
  • Executive summaries
